linux数据库连接不上
时间: 2023-10-17 11:34:03 浏览: 316
引用和引用[2]中的错误信息显示了在连接MySQL服务器时遇到的问题。错误信息中都提到了无法连接到MySQL服务器,这可能是由于网络问题或MySQL服务器配置不正确导致的。要解决这个问题,可以采取以下几个步骤:
1. 确保MySQL服务器正在运行。可以使用以下命令检查MySQL服务的状态:
```
systemctl status mysql
```
2. 检查MySQL服务器的配置文件。配置文件通常位于/etc/mysql/my.cnf或/etc/my.cnf。确保配置文件中的IP地址和端口号与MySQL服务器的实际配置相匹配。
3. 检查网络连接。确保您的网络连接正常,并且可以从您的Linux系统访问到MySQL服务器。您可以尝试使用以下命令测试网络连接:
```
ping 192.168.25.1
```
4. 检查防火墙设置。如果您的Linux系统上启用了防火墙,确保MySQL服务器的端口(默认为3306)已在防火墙规则中打开,以允许连接。
如果您按照上述步骤检查并仍然无法解决连接问题,可以尝试其他方法,如重新启动MySQL服务器、更新MySQL客户端等。同时,引用中提到的使用脚本进行MySQL部署的方式也可以考虑,确保部署路径和数据库版本号的正确配置。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* [解决虚拟机(linux)连接不上本地宿主(win10)数据库(mysql)问题](https://blog.csdn.net/u011066054/article/details/88825322)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
- *3* [通过bash脚本自动部署mysql5.7(yum without file move)](https://download.csdn.net/download/dber_ablewang/88275668)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
阅读全文